At a Glance
- Tasks: Develop and optimise backend services using Elixir for AI-driven automation.
- Company: Join a Series A startup with over $30M in funding, focused on cutting-edge AI technology.
- Benefits: Enjoy a competitive salary, strong equity, hybrid work, and comprehensive benefits.
- Why this job: Work on transformative AI projects with a talented team in a rapidly growing environment.
- Qualifications: 5+ years of Elixir experience, strong understanding of distributed systems, and a passion for AI.
- Other info: Flexible schedule and massive growth opportunities await you!
The predicted salary is between 43200 - 72000 £ per year.
Join a Series A startup with over $30M in funding and $12M ARR, building cutting-edge AI agents that are redefining automation and decision-making. The team is made up of world-class engineers, AI researchers, and product innovators tackling complex problems at scale.
We’re looking for an Elixir Developer to help us design, build, and scale the backend powering our AI-driven automation systems. If you love functional programming, distributed systems, and AI-driven automation, this is your opportunity to work on one of the most exciting challenges in tech today.
What You’ll Do
- Develop and optimize high-performance backend services using Elixir & OTP
- Design scalable architectures for AI-powered agents handling complex workflows
- Work with event-driven and distributed systems (e.g., Kafka, RabbitMQ, GRPC)
- Deploy and maintain cloud infrastructure on AWS/GCP
- Integrate AI models & LLMs into production-ready systems
- Ensure security, scalability, and reliability across our platform
- Collaborate with AI researchers & frontend teams to deliver seamless experiences
What We’re Looking For
- 5+ years of experience building Elixir applications in production
- Strong understanding of OTP, Phoenix, LiveView, and distributed systems
- Experience working with event-driven architectures and real-time systems
- Familiarity with PostgreSQL, Redis, GraphQL, or gRPC
- Passion for AI, automation, and cutting-edge backend technologies
- Bonus: Experience integrating LLMs or working with AI-driven systems
Why Join Us?
- Very competitive salary + strong equity package
- Hybrid: 2 days/week in London, flexible schedule
- Join a Series A startup with $30M+ funding and $12M ARR
- Build AI-powered agents that are transforming industries
- Massive growth opportunity in a rapidly scaling team
- Comprehensive benefits, professional development, and top-tier engineering culture
Ready to build the future of AI agents? Apply via LinkedIn or send your CV to james.quinney@arrowsgroup.com
Elixir Developer employer: Arrows
Contact Detail:
Arrows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Elixir Developer
✨Tip Number 1
Familiarise yourself with Elixir and its ecosystem, especially OTP and Phoenix. Join online communities or forums where Elixir developers gather to share knowledge and experiences. This will not only enhance your skills but also help you connect with potential colleagues.
✨Tip Number 2
Showcase your passion for AI and automation by engaging in relevant projects or contributing to open-source initiatives. This demonstrates your commitment to the field and can make you stand out as a candidate who is genuinely interested in the company's mission.
✨Tip Number 3
Network with professionals in the industry, particularly those working in startups or AI-driven companies. Attend meetups, webinars, or conferences to build relationships that could lead to referrals or insider information about job openings.
✨Tip Number 4
Prepare to discuss your experience with distributed systems and event-driven architectures during interviews. Be ready to provide examples of how you've tackled complex problems in previous roles, as this will demonstrate your capability to handle the challenges at StudySmarter.
We think you need these skills to ace Elixir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Elixir, OTP, and any relevant technologies mentioned in the job description. Use specific examples of projects where you've developed high-performance backend services.
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for AI and automation. Mention why you're excited about this particular role and how your skills align with the company's mission to build cutting-edge AI agents.
Showcase Relevant Projects: If you have worked on projects involving event-driven architectures or real-time systems, be sure to include these in your application. Highlight your role and the impact of your contributions.
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any spelling or grammatical errors. A polished application reflects your attention to detail and professionalism.
How to prepare for a job interview at Arrows
✨Showcase Your Elixir Expertise
Make sure to highlight your experience with Elixir and OTP during the interview. Be prepared to discuss specific projects where you've built applications using these technologies, as well as any challenges you faced and how you overcame them.
✨Demonstrate Understanding of Distributed Systems
Since the role involves working with distributed systems, be ready to explain your understanding of concepts like event-driven architectures and real-time systems. Discuss any relevant experience you have with tools like Kafka or RabbitMQ, and how you've implemented them in past projects.
✨Prepare for Technical Questions
Expect technical questions that assess your problem-solving skills and knowledge of backend development. Brush up on your understanding of scalable architectures and cloud infrastructure, particularly AWS or GCP, as these are crucial for the role.
✨Express Your Passion for AI and Automation
The company is focused on AI-driven automation, so convey your enthusiasm for this field. Share any personal projects or experiences related to AI, and discuss how you see the future of AI impacting backend development.